Service before parts

Start with oil, filters, spark plug, tire pressure, brake drag, belt condition, roller wear and clutch behavior. A Forza 350 with a worn belt or dragging brake can feel like it needs tuning when it really needs service.

CVT and acceleration symptoms

Most scooter acceleration complaints need CVT context. Note take-off rpm, vibration, flat spots, heat behavior and whether the symptom appears loaded, uphill or after warm-up. A tuning part should not be used to hide a worn transmission part.

Intake, exhaust and fueling

Airflow changes can affect mixture and drivability. If a modification creates popping, surging, heat, poor idle or flat throttle response, return to diagnosis. Sound is not proof of performance.

Road-test logic

  1. Test the stock scooter and write down symptoms.
  2. Service known wear items first.
  3. Make one change.
  4. Repeat the same route and throttle range.
  5. Stop if heat, noise or hesitation increases.
